Goh Ballet Academy is one of Canada's pre-eminent ballet training institutions, internationally recognized for excellence since 1978. Under the direction of Chan Hon Goh, former Principal Dancer of The National Ballet of Canada, we are driven by our people and our mission :
to bring transformative dance experiences to wide audiences, support world-class artistic talent, and empower our team and partners to reach their full potential.
General Overview
We are seeking a full-time Administrative Coordinator to support the Vancouver Academy. This role involves managing multiple responsibilities, using a variety of software tools, maintaining records, and supporting organizational strategies. The ideal candidate will provide strong administrative, organizational, and information-management support.
